Wires Crossed is a European wide community participation project, revolving around ‘funambulism’-the art of tightwire walking using a balancing pole.
In 2020 we will deliver these EU funded professional development programmes:
Creative Europe: Wires Crossed Head, Heart, Balance 2019-2022
European programme including artistic & pedagogic professional development opportunities for circus artists.
Circus++ 2019-2022
Erasmus+ Strategic Partnership with circus schools & universities from 5 countries to build the world’s first third level accreditation for youth & social circus.
Circus Transformation in Action
Erasmus+ funded 20-day training for social circus trainers delivered annually for 4 Irish & 40 European artists.
Wires Crossed: Mind Your Balance 2019-2020
Erasmus+ Strategic Partnership for professional development of Irish & EU highwire artists.
ABCirk Junior Leadership Scheme 2019-2022
Erasmus+ Strategic Partnership to develop leadership & artistic skills of 15-18-year-old youth circus members.
Strategic EVS 2018-2020
We host 4 young circus artists at a time through European Volunteer Scheme for 11-month projects.
